WHAT IS IT ABOUT?

Bonnie & Clyde is based on the lives of Depression-era outlaws Bonnie Parker and Clyde Barrow, whose notorious exploits captured the country's imagination. This seductive and cinematic new musical examines how a troubled Texas teen and a love-sick waitress became America's most infamous couple, with a thrilling new score that combines rockabilly, blues and gospel music.

WHAT ARE CRITICS SAYING?

The story of Bonnie Parker and Clyde Barrow, the infamous 1930s thieves and murderers whom the newspapers and the readers of their day made into near heroes, has been told many times, most notably the 1967 film with Faye Dunaway and Warren Beatty in the title roles. Fortunately, book writer Ivan Menchell, composer Frank Wildhorn, and lyricist Don Black -- the creators of the excellent new musical
Bonnie & Clyde now premiering at the La Jolla Playhouse starring Laura Osnes and Stark Sands in the title roles -- have wisely chosen not to try to emulate the film in their retelling of the tale.
